What Is Commercial Auto Insurance?

Commercial auto insurance covers vehicles used for business purposes. Unlike personal auto insurance, it accounts for:

  • Higher mileage and usage
  • Multiple drivers
  • Business-related liability risks

What Does Commercial Auto Insurance Cover?

  • Liability Coverage: Pays for injuries or property damage to others.
  • Collision Coverage: Covers repairs to your own vehicle after an accident.
  • Comprehensive Coverage: Protects against theft, storms, or vandalism.
  • Medical Payments Coverage: Pays for injuries to drivers and passengers.
  • Uninsured/Underinsured Motorist: Protects against drivers without coverage.
